F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E - Introducing : The Learning Experience Framework - LEF®


In an era marked by rapid technological advancements and shifting workforce dynamics, a groundbreaking initiative has emerged to redefine the landscape of corporate learning and development. Today marks the official launch of the Learning Experience Framework - LEF®, a visionary approach designed to transform how companies cultivate talent, harness technology, and stay competitive in a constantly evolving business world.





Benefits:


  • Developing holistic learning strategies: This framework provides a blueprint for integrating comprehensive learning strategies into the heart of organizational growth, ensuring alignment with business objectives and fostering an immersive learning environment.

  • Embracing technological innovations: The framework emphasizes the critical role of cutting-edge technologies like cloud computing, AI, and data analytics in shaping modern learning environments. Josh Bersin*, a leading analyst in the field, highlights the profound impact of these technologies, stating, "Not only will AI change every company and every job, but companies will embark on a relentless search for productivity." This integration is essential for businesses to stay agile and adept in a technology-driven marketplace.

  • Equipping for competitive success: In today's fast-paced world, it's crucial for organizations to develop a workforce that is skilled, adaptable, and ready to tackle future challenges. The Learning Experience Framework focuses on bridging skill gaps and preparing companies to excel in an increasingly dynamic business environment.

  • Maximizing ROI and learning budget: Leveraging advanced data analytics, the framework enables organizations to effectively measure the impact of learning initiatives. This approach ensures alignment with tangible business outcomes, demonstrating clear ROI and optimizing learning investments.

  • Strengthening internal collaboration and partnerships: A pivotal aspect of the Learning Experience Framework is its emphasis on developing robust relationships between L&D teams, IT departments, and internal business partners. This collaborative approach ensures that learning initiatives are deeply integrated with business processes and technological infrastructure, leading to more effective and impactful learning outcomes. By fostering strong internal partnerships, the framework helps create a cohesive, supportive environment where learning is a shared responsibility and a key driver of organizational success.
